What is a Flat Washer?
A flat washer is a thin, disc-shaped plate with a hole in the center used to distribute the load of a threaded fastener, such as a screw or bolt. These washers help prevent damage to the surface being fastened and increase the stability of the joint. They come in various materials, sizes, and thicknesses, making them adaptable to numerous applications.
